Ganter Updates Product Catalog with New Item Numbers and Discontinuations
Ganter has revised its range of standard machine elements, introducing new item numbers for many products and discontinuing others. The changes affect a wide variety of components, including handles, pins, and hinges.

Manufacturer of standard machine elements Ganter has announced significant updates to its product catalog. The revisions include the introduction of new item numbers for numerous existing parts and the discontinuation of several product lines. These changes aim to streamline the company's offerings and reflect evolving industry standards.
The updates span a broad range of Ganter's components. For instance, the GN 100 indexable handles have been replaced by the new reference GN 101, while stainless steel ball lock pins from the GN 113 series now correspond to GN 113.6 and GN 113.5. Quick-release pins in the GN 114 series have been updated to GN 114.2, and stainless steel variants are now GN 114.3.
Several product series have been removed from the catalog entirely. These include quick-release pins GN 114, hinges GN 121 and GN 151.1, and press steel handwheels GN 227. Ganter has also reassigned item numbers for other components, such as GN 116 compression spring clamps now being GN 116.1, and GN 119.1 wrenches becoming GN 119.2. Machine feet and tubular handles are among other parts receiving new referencing.
